Data Structures and AlgorithmsLaajuus (5 cr)
Code: TT00DA82
Credits
5 op
Objective
After completing the course the student can:
- explain the most common data structures
- apply the most common data structures and algorithms connected to the use of these structures
- evaluate the efficiency of algorithms.
Content
- lists, stacks, queues, trees, graphs and hash tables
- analysing and evaluating algorithms
- designing algorithms
- sorting methods
- search algorithms
Qualifications
Introduction to Programming, or equivalent programming skills